I have loved them,
    but they still accuse me.
I will continue to pray for them.[a]
I have been kind to them,
    but they do bad things to me in return.
I have loved them,
    but they hate me in return.

Find an evil man to judge my enemy!
Put somebody at his right side to accuse him!

Footnotes

  1. 109:4 accuse means ‘to say that someone has done wrong things’. The word comes again in verses 6, 20 and 31. This may happen in a court, where there is a judge. The writer says that his enemies accuse him, when he has not done anything that is wrong. They are telling lies.
